No textures in ViewER-VR
After encountering many past ways of trying to view SweetHome3D models in Google Cardboard, I came across ViewER-VR which can display ojb models in 3D virtual space.
So I exported my model to *.obj, moved it through Google Drive to my phone, and opened it. The model is there and is wonderfully navigable using Google Cardboard to "walk through" the model. But there are no textures.
I'm new to Wavefront OBJ format, but I see the *.mtl material file and the various texture images alongside my *.obj file. I don't see any errors or warnings, but they could be getting logged somewhere I don't know to look.

Re: No textures in ViewER-VR
I have the same problem - textures are not rendered. At the moment I'm using the Nox Android emulator on a mac rather than a proper smartphone and I don't know to what extent the problem arises from the Nox Android emulation OR from the ViewER-VR app OR from the OBJ model exported from SH3D.
The ViewER-VR app comes with 3 demos which are .3dm files (rather than in OBJ format) and these are also rendered without textures in my setup.
Can anybody confirm that these demos are rendered correctly by ViewER-VR? And if so, using which phone/android version?
